    Specifications
    Attribute Value
    cate_name DC DC Converters
    Datasheet LM25119PSQ/NOPB Texas Instruments
    rohs Compliance
    reference_package QFN
    mounting SMD mount,glue mount
    application_level Automotive
    lifecycle On sale
    spm Tape & Reel
    min_operating_temperature -40℃(TJ)
    max_operating_temperature 125℃(TJ)
    length 5.15mm(Max)
    width 5.15mm(Max)
    height 750μm(Max)
    functions Step-Down
    max_input_voltage 42V
    max_output_voltage 41.3V
    min_input_voltage 4.5V
    min_output_voltage 800mV
    number_of_outputs 2
    output_type Transistor Driver
    switching_frequency 50KHz~750KHz
    synchronous_rectifier Yes
    topology Buck

    Manufacturer Introduction
    Texas Instruments Incorporated (TI) is a global semiconductor design and manufacturing company that develops analog ICs and embedded processors. Founded in 1930 as Geophysical Service Inc., a petroleum exploration firm, it later became Texas Instruments in 1951. The company is headquartered in Dallas, Texas, and has manufacturing, design, or sales operations in more than 30 countries.

    TI is best known for its innovative contributions to the electronics industry. It pioneered the development of the integrated circuit in 1958, a technological breakthrough that revolutionized the world of electronics and paved the way for modern computing systems. This innovation has been foundational in the advancement of computers, telecommunications, and many other electronic devices.

    The company operates through two main segments: Analog and Embedded Processing. The Analog segment focuses on products like power management chips, audio and operational amplifiers, data converters, and interface products. These components are crucial for managing power, amplifying sound, converting signals, and facilitating communication between devices. TI's analog ICs are used in a wide variety of applications, including industrial, automotive, personal electronics, communication equipment, and enterprise systems.

    The Embedded Processing segment involves microcontrollers, digital signal processors (DSPs), and applications processors. These products are used in automotive, industrial, and consumer electronics applications. They are essential for processing complex digital data, controlling electronic systems, and supporting the infrastructure of smart devices and the Internet of Things (IoT).
